Hi
Does anyone know what is considered to be high for Antibody tests: TPO and TG.
Thanks so much!
Labs have different ranges, so you'd need to get the ranges from the specific lab that did the tests. If you don't mind guesswork, if your results are in the 100s or 1000s you're likely to be high.
HI there, thanks so much.
Here are my results, my doctor did say they are high, but I don't know how high is high.
THYROID ANTIBODIES ONLY
Anti - TG Antibody 43.74 IU/mL H < 4.11
Anti - TPO Antibody 95.66 IU/mL H < 5.61
If I look at the range, it says it must be < 4.11 and <5.61 for TG and TPO respectively???
